Enter “Modding Way” - a website that lets skilled gamers upload their unique tweaks, or ‘mods’, to FIFA.
Mods are essentially changes towards game’s original code.
These range from minor upgrades to the graphics - adding much more realistic grass, for example - to completely overhauling core game motion.
Crysis, for example, a first-person shooter that arrived ten years ago, looks better than just about any game of recent years - because of a hugely engaged area of modders.
But it’s not nearly graphics - mods also can take the form involving complete games.
The latest Elder Scrolls sport, Skyrim, features a mod called Enderal.
This completely transforms the action - adding a various story, thousands of hours’ really worth of new dialogue along with updated visuals - all developed by the community.
While FIFA’s changes will not be as drastic, the community has still managed to create some game-changing changes.
For one, there’s a mod that lets you bring in FIFA 17 faces onto FIFA 14. Just take a look what it can to Arsenal’s Alex Oxlade Chamberlain.

There’s even a tune that adds ‘SweetFX’ - which improves the vibrancy in the visuals and adds a lot more detail.
FIFA 15 hasn’t been recently overlooked either.
The ‘RealVision’ mod adds an HDR-effect towards the graphics - improving gambler skin, crowd details and shadows.
FIFA 16 gets even more granular in its tweaks.
‘PostFX’ overhauls the bad weather and lighting, while there’s even a setting to produce the grass more realistic.
Mods can affect everything around the game - from the menu screens to the player models
The downside is a lot of these mods only work on the PC version of the games.
